Vv. Baublis et al., MEASURING THE MAGNETIC-MOMENTS OF SHORT-LIVED PARTICLES USING CHANNELING IN BENT CRYSTALS, Nuclear instruments & methods in physics research. Section B, Beam interactions with materials and atoms, 90(1-4), 1994, pp. 112-118
A recent demonstration of spin precession using channeling in a bent c
rystal offers the interesting possibility of a technique to measure ma
gnetic moments of short-lived charm baryons, There are significant dif
ferences among theoretical models of these moments. Accumulating exper
imental evidence indicates the tools used for hyperon magnetic moment
measurements, polarized production and decay asymmetries, may also be
available with heavier baryons. Useful measurements may be possible us
ing the channeling technique but they will require challenging beam co
nditions.
